The White House reacted to the exchange of blows between Israel and Hezbollah

Image: Getty Images

The American presidential administration traditionally fears the expansion of the conflict in the region and the involvement of the United States in it.

The rise of Israel and Hezbollah has raised fears of a wider regional conflict that could involve the US and Iran. This was said by the representative of the National Security Council at the White House, Sean Savett, Reuters reports.

According to him, President Joe Biden is closely monitoring what is happening in the Middle East.

“At his direction, American officials will continue to engage with their Israeli counterparts. We will continue to support Israel’s right to self-defense and work for stability in the region,” Savett said.

It will be recalled that TsAGAL said it carried out preemptive strikes because Hezbollah was preparing to launch missiles towards Israeli territory.
